Hi, I'm just deciding on what contraception to go on after having baby number 3 (and final) and my dr has suggested the depo shot. I have done a bit of research and not all the side effects sound appealing, worst being weight gain. Just wanting to know others experiences whilst on this, the side effects, the good the bad etc and did you gain weight whilst on it? Any other recommendations wold be appreciated, thanks in advance

3 Replies
As someone who has had some bizarre reactions to hormonal contraceptives I wouldn't try depo as you can't remove it if it goes wrong, you have to wait until it wears off on it's own. I'd prefer to try the Merina as at least that can be removed. Otherwise the Nuva ring was quite good for me (insert yourself for 3 weeks) you can remove it yourself at any time if you have unwanted side effects.
